#1 Alexandre Lacazette (Arsenal)

For a striker who has scored 6 goals in 9 starts in the Premier League, it is surprising that there is little to no talk about Alexandre Lacazette's exploits this season. The striker has been in good goalscoring touch this season and is a crucial part of Arsene Wenger's side.
The former Ligue 1 player of the year has made substantial contributions to Arsenal so far this season, and fans will be hoping that he takes it up a notch in games to come. Lacazette's form also seems to be improving, as evidenced by his 2 goals against a solid Germany defence in what was arguably his best match for France.
The former Lyon hitman has had an excellent 2017, scoring 30 goals in all competitions so far for club and country. His best performance for Arsenal was against West Bromwich Albion, in which he scored 2 goals to secure 3 points for his side.
Competition for the striker's role is fierce at Arsenal, with Olivier Giroud, Alex Iwobi, Danny Welbeck and Lacazette himself vying to start for the team alongside Alexis Sanchez. The Frenchman has done well for himself and the team so far, and can potentially play a crucial role for Arsenal in the coming seasons.
